Unveiling Hashish's Mysteries
Stepping into the realm of hashish is like entering a labyrinth of intricacies. From its humble beginnings as herbal buds, this potent substance undergoes a metamorphosis that yields the extracted gold known as hashish. Blending together tradition and modern techniques, hashish production is a artful process that reveals the latent powers within cannabis.
- Ancient methods often involve carefully hand-rolling or compressing trichomes, the resinous glands that hold the concentrated cannabinoids.
- Technological advancements have introduced new methods of extraction, like solventless techniques that maintain the natural terpenes and flavors.
The result is a variety of hashish types, each with its own unique characteristics. From the velvety Moroccan powder to the hard Lebanese brick, the world of hashish offers a fascinating exploration into the variations within this time-honored substance.
